Differences between Potato and Kung Pao chicken

  • Potato has more Vitamin C, and Potassium, while Kung Pao chicken has more Selenium, Vitamin B3, Vitamin K, Vitamin A RAE, and Vitamin E .
  • Kung Pao chicken's daily need coverage for Sodium is 17% higher.
  • Kung Pao chicken contains 3 times less Vitamin C than Potato. Potato contains 19.7mg of Vitamin C, while Kung Pao chicken contains 7.1mg.
  • The amount of Saturated Fat in Potato is lower.

The food types used in this comparison are Potatoes, flesh and skin, raw and Restaurant, Chinese, kung pao chicken.
